common-close-0
BYDFi
Trade wherever you are!

How can I start coding smart contracts for cryptocurrencies?

avatarFou PanDec 18, 2021 · 3 years ago3 answers

I'm interested in learning how to code smart contracts for cryptocurrencies. Can you provide me with some guidance on how to get started?

How can I start coding smart contracts for cryptocurrencies?

3 answers

  • avatarDec 18, 2021 · 3 years ago
    Sure, getting started with coding smart contracts for cryptocurrencies can be an exciting journey. Here are a few steps to help you get started: 1. Familiarize yourself with blockchain technology: Understand the basics of blockchain technology and how it works. This will provide you with a solid foundation for coding smart contracts. 2. Choose a blockchain platform: Decide which blockchain platform you want to develop your smart contracts on. Ethereum is a popular choice due to its robustness and wide adoption. 3. Learn a programming language: Solidity is the most commonly used programming language for coding smart contracts on Ethereum. Take the time to learn Solidity and understand its syntax and features. 4. Set up a development environment: Install the necessary tools and software to start coding smart contracts. This includes a code editor, a compiler, and a test network. 5. Start coding: Begin by writing simple smart contracts and gradually work your way up to more complex ones. Practice and experimentation are key to mastering smart contract development. Remember, coding smart contracts requires attention to detail and a thorough understanding of blockchain concepts. Take your time, be patient, and don't hesitate to seek help from online resources and communities.
  • avatarDec 18, 2021 · 3 years ago
    Starting to code smart contracts for cryptocurrencies is a great way to dive into the world of blockchain technology. Here are a few steps to help you get started: 1. Learn the basics: Before diving into coding, make sure you have a good understanding of blockchain technology and how smart contracts work. 2. Choose a blockchain platform: Decide which blockchain platform you want to develop your smart contracts on. Ethereum is a popular choice, but there are other options like EOS and Tron. 3. Learn a programming language: Solidity is the most widely used programming language for coding smart contracts on Ethereum. Take the time to learn Solidity and understand its syntax and features. 4. Set up a development environment: Install the necessary tools and software to start coding smart contracts. This includes a code editor, a compiler, and a test network. 5. Start coding: Begin by writing simple smart contracts and gradually move on to more complex ones. Practice and experimentation are key to becoming proficient in coding smart contracts. 6. Join the community: Engage with the blockchain and smart contract development community. Participate in forums, attend meetups, and join online communities to learn from others and get feedback on your code. Remember, coding smart contracts requires patience and persistence. Don't be afraid to ask questions and seek help when needed.
  • avatarDec 18, 2021 · 3 years ago
    As an expert in smart contract development, I can provide you with some guidance on how to get started coding smart contracts for cryptocurrencies. 1. Understand the basics: Before diving into coding, it's important to have a solid understanding of blockchain technology and how smart contracts work. This will help you grasp the underlying concepts and make better design decisions. 2. Choose a blockchain platform: Decide which blockchain platform you want to develop your smart contracts on. Ethereum is the most popular choice, but there are other options like EOS and Tron. 3. Learn a programming language: Solidity is the most commonly used programming language for coding smart contracts on Ethereum. Take the time to learn Solidity and understand its syntax and features. 4. Set up a development environment: Install the necessary tools and software to start coding smart contracts. This includes a code editor, a compiler, and a test network. 5. Start coding: Begin by writing simple smart contracts and gradually move on to more complex ones. Practice and experimentation are key to becoming proficient in coding smart contracts. 6. Test and deploy: Once you have written your smart contracts, make sure to thoroughly test them before deploying them on the blockchain. Remember, coding smart contracts requires continuous learning and staying up-to-date with the latest developments in the blockchain space. Good luck on your coding journey!